I have been making several tracks for SO7 and the biggest issue with the course editor I have come across is stability. Some things I have come across are:
    - modded courses come with no rails visible so I have had to re-export the course so as to bring them back into view,
    - end chutes getting reset so the finish line sits on WP1 (that messes up the starting place for those courses that use them),
    - when I finish working on the waypoints and then go on to move one of the entities, the last waypoint I had worked with moves instead... this is something that is easy to miss if you work on an entity that is in a different place from the last waypoint you had worked with. This could be why some courses have horses running through the rails.

Random crashes - For some reason, the gallops course crashes in-game as soon as you select it: a user asked me about it and I tried re-exporting it but it didn't stop it from crashing. The game also crashes when I try to call up a replay from a race result... its okay if I call up a replay from a horse's form.
